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Runcorn to Redbridge start from as little as £44.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Runcorn to Redbridge start from £101.90 one way, or £139.10 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Runcorn to Redbridge are available for £151.70 one way, or £303.30 return

Facilities and Services at Runcorn Station

At Runcorn train station, passengers can purchase tickets at the ticket office, which is open from 05:45 to 19:30 on weekdays, from 06:30 to 19:30 on Saturdays, and from 08:45 to 19:30 on Sundays. If you’re running short on time, ticket machines are available for your convenience, though accessible machines are not currently available. For the tech-savvy traveler, it's worth noting that smartcards are not issued or validated here, so plan accordingly.

Step-free access throughout the station makes Runcorn ideal for passengers with mobility needs, and staff are available to assist daily until late. The station boasts a range of amenities including waiting rooms, seating areas, and accessible toilets. While luggage storage isn't provided, lost property services are managed by Avanti West Coast. Refreshments and shops are available on-site, although visitors won’t find an ATM or currency exchange facilities. For cyclists, there are ample bicycle storage options, fully monitored by CCTV for added security.

Station Facilities at Redbridge

Redbridge station is a dear choice for many daily commuters despite its limited offerings. There's no ticket office or ticket machine here, so you'll want to ensure you've sorted your travel affairs beforehand. However, accessibility is at the forefront with a Permit to Travel machine available for use. Notably, there’s step-free access to Platform 1, which is perfect for journeys toward Southampton. When it comes to standing by in comfort, the station features a seating area, although you'll need to plan ahead if you’re in need of additional facilities since amenities such as toilets, refreshment facilities, and waiting rooms are not available.

For those traveling with bicycles, Redbridge does cater to cyclists with 8 bicycle storage spaces. But if you're anticipating the need for cash or shopping before hopping on a train, it’s wise to look elsewhere as those services do not exist currently at this station.

Getting Around: Transport Links and Ease of Access

When your journey extends beyond the rails, Redbridge station acts as a pivotal conduit to the surrounding area mainly via local buses. You’ll find bus stops conveniently located at the nearby Redbridge Roundabout and the vicinity of Redbridge School. It's crucial to check here for a printable onward journey planner so you're well-prepared before leaving the station.

Should your train service face interruptions, rest assured that rail replacement services are in place, fostering connectivity to areas such as Totton, Romsey, and central parts of Southampton via bus.
